本篇文章给大家谈谈安卓web***开发,以及安卓web开发工具对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、app有哪些技术?
- 2、app开发有哪些方式?
- 3、webapp开发和原生app开发哪个好
- 4、开发安卓手机app需要的技术有哪些?
***有哪些技术?
1、开发一个***需要掌握以下技术: 编程语言:根据开发平台的不同,需要掌握相应的编程语言,如iOS平台需要掌握Swift或Objective-C语言,Android平台需要掌握J***a或Kotlin语言。
2、我们都知道***的主要类型大致分为三种:混合型***、web***还有原生***。其中在开发web***时,多数使用的是html或htmlCSSJ***aScript技术做UI布局,使其在网站页面上实现传统的C/S架构软件功能。
3、UI设计技术:UI设计是指用户界面的设计。一个好的***需要有美观、易于使用的用户界面。因此,设计师需要掌握相关的UI设计技术,如Photoshop、Sketch、Figma等设计软件,以及响应式设计、交互设计等设计方法。
***开发有哪些方式?
1、***开发方式:自建开发团队如果公司实力允许,完全可以按照自己的思路,专门建立***开发团队,这样可以按照自己的思路、功能进行随时修改、调整,但是,需要有几个大前提才行。充足的资金支持。
2、第一种:原生***开发 原生***开发(Native***)就是通过安卓或者苹果官方推出的开发语言、开发工具分别进行***的开发。
3、移动***开发方式有:原生*** 通过Android或iOS官方推出的编程工具制作开发,用纯代码编写。缺点是开发成本高,更新麻烦,无法跨平台,Android和iOS都需要单独开发,而且开发比较复杂,所以开发成本非常高、开发周期也比较长。
4、开发方式 原生***开发 原生***就是利用手机本地操作系统开发的手机***,目前手机系统主要分为安卓和苹果iOS两种,双方都有各自的编程开发语言及工具,原生***开发就是利用官方的开发工具进行分别开发。
web***开发和原生***开发哪个好
1、原生型***应用的安装包相对较大,包含UI元素、数据内容、逻辑框架;(3)手机用户无法上网也可访问***应用中以前下载的数据。
2、原生***:用户可以自由地选择是否更新软件版本,所以会出现不同用户同时使用不同版本的情况。同时也会导致维护成本比较高。使用旧版本的用户无法体验新版本的完整功能。
3、功能方面 原生***:原生***就是一个系统性的应用程序,能够类比在电脑上的软件。原生***能够调用移动终端的硬件设备,好比:麦克风、摄像头、短信、GPS、蓝牙、重力感应等。
4、原生***比web***调用设备的底层功能更方便 原生***更新需要上卖场,需要审核,不能即时更新,web ***不需要审核,版本更新快,且所有用户统一更新;原生***开发成本高,尤其设计到多款移动设备;web***只需要开发一款产品。
5、原生***:原生***开发成本高,需要使用单独的开发工具进行开发。web ***:web ***开发成本低,不需要使用单独的开发工具进行开发。流畅度相对不同 原生***:原生***完美适配移动设备,流畅度相对较高。
6、开发方面的区别 目前React Native开发越来越火,微信小程序是基于React Native开发的,体验接近原生***,发展前景值得重视。不过好在现在非原生***同样可以调用蓝牙、相机等硬件,也能顺利发布到苹果*** store。
开发安卓手机***需要的技术有哪些?
界面开发技术 界面开发是一种基本的技术,几乎所有的程序里面都需要用到。
J***a编程语言:J***a是Android开发的核心语言,因此你需要熟练掌握J***a编程语言及其相关的概念和语法,例如面向对象编程、异常处理、多线程等。
安卓开发你首先要学会j***a编程和安卓开发基础。首先***开发包括三个平台,安卓、苹果和windows。
原生***开发安卓版需要的技术包括AndroidStudio、eclipse,iOS系统主要通过Objective-C进行开发。第二种:Web***开发 Web***软件开发简单地说,就是开发一个网站,然后加入***的壳。
一个完整的android***开发有简单有复杂,不同的***应用功能的差异也导致不同的技术实现或者算法模型。
关于安卓web***开发和安卓web开发工具的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。